Upgrading the Painless Way with Red Hat Enterprise Virtualization

by Katherine Druckman
on August 30, 2013

With Red Hat Enterprise Virtualization, data centers may take advantage of updated hardware without the expense of porting older applications to a new OS. See more in the following video from Red Hat, and then read the free white paper to go in-depth.
